When I was a kid I remember having these glow in the dark decorations on the ceiling of the night sky so when I got my hands on some glow in the dark filament, I was excited to recreate it. This night sky 3mf file includes a mix of crescent moons, stars, and a shooting star. You should be able to delete or clone individual items to mix and match as you desire, and use the scaling function to resize them as you please. If that doesn't work, the step files are included so you can build your own 3mf :-) Default thickness is 0.8mm (4 layers) but there's no reason you can't go a little thicker or thinner. I used some double sided tape to put mine up but only had a dark tape so it showed through at 0.8mm thickness - YMMV depending on your filament and tape combination. If you don't have glow in the dark filament, this could still be fun with a colorful filament on a white wall or perhaps some fun contrasting colors. Enjoy!
